A regressive tax is a tax system where the same tax rate is applied uniformly. As a result, those earning less income are taxed higher than those earning more income.
Sales tax is an example of a regressive tax.
If sales tax is 5%. Worker A earns $100 and worker B earns $1000. Both buy a good worth $50 before tax. the sales tax is worth $2.5.
The tax comprises $2,5 / 100 = 2.5% of worker A's income and $2,5 / $1000 = 0.025% of Worker B's income.
It can be seen that worker A who earns less income is taxed higher
